The hackers interrupted the satellite broadcasts of the Iranian state television, airing images in support of the exiled crown prince, Reza Pahlavi, and urging the security forces not to direct their weapons at the people. This cyber attack occurred in the context of the violent repression of protests, resulting in at least 4,029 deaths, according to activists, who fear an increase in this number due to internet restrictions.
The pirate transmission included clips of Pahlavi and messages addressed to the army, urging them to join the people in the fight for freedom. Additionally, international tensions are rising, with reactions from the United States regarding Iran's repressive actions. This incident is not the first of its kind, following similar cyber attacks in the past.
